Microsoft SQL from scratch - Beginner to Expert

Practical Hands-on Real World SQL Skills

4.40 (160 reviews)
Microsoft SQL  from scratch  - Beginner to Expert
8 hours
Jun 2021
last update
regular price

What you will learn

Extract and Read Data Using SELECT statements

Insert new data into database

Update existing data in a database

Delete data from a database

Understand Normalization

Extract Data from multiple tables using table joins

Filter data returned from a query

Sort data returned by a query

Group data returned by a query

Summarize data using aggregate functions

Build real world queries for business intelligence

Remove Duplicate Records

Why take this course?

🌟 Course Title: Microsoft SQL from Scratch - Beginner to Expert 🎓

Course Headline: Practical Hands-on Real World SQL Skills 🚀

Why This Course?

Data is the lifeblood of modern software applications and businesses. From our daily interactions with banks to scrolling through social media feeds, data collection and management are integral to almost every digital transaction. As a result, professionals skilled in SQL are highly sought after across various sectors, including business intelligence, finance, healthcare, and more, to manage and interpret vast amounts of data effectively.

What You Will Learn:

This comprehensive course will take you from a complete beginner to an expert in Microsoft SQL (T-SQL), equipping you with the skills to:

  • Extract data from multiple database tables using joins to understand complex relationships.
  • Insert new data into databases, ensuring your data is up-to-date and accurate.
  • Update existing data, keeping your database current and precise.
  • Delete data, managing your records efficiently.
  • Filter and sort data, retrieving exactly the information you need in the correct order.
  • Create and query views, simplifying complex queries for easier reporting and analysis.
  • Build stored procedures, automating repetitive tasks and ensuring data consistency.
  • Utilize Aggregate functions to summarize your returned data, providing valuable insights.
  • Group data, analyzing patterns and trends within your datasets.

Real-World Applications of SQL:

SQL is not just a technical skill; it's a powerful tool for data analysis that transforms raw database entries into meaningful, actionable information. This course will guide you through performing data analysis using SQL against SQL Server to extract answers to real-world questions.

The Importance of SQL Skills:

In today's data-driven world, the ability to use data to perform reporting and analysis is crucial for making informed business decisions. Whether it's for optimizing operations or understanding customer behavior, SQL enables professionals to tap into the wealth of information stored in databases.

Why Learn Microsoft SQL Server (T-SQL)?

Microsoft's SQL Server is a widely-used relational database management system (RDBMS) that powers countless companies and organizations worldwide. By learning T-SQL, you'll be proficient in the proprietary syntax that allows for complex queries and management of SQL Server databases.

Course Structure:

This course is structured to take you on a journey from novice to expert in Microsoft SQL. Through a series of hands-on exercises, real-world case studies, and practical examples, you'll gain the confidence and skills necessary to become proficient in SQL.

Your Learning Path:

  1. Introduction to SQL & T-SQL - Understanding the fundamentals and how they apply to Microsoft SQL Server.
  2. Data Manipulation with SQL - Inserting, updating, and deleting data with confidence.
  3. Data Querying Techniques - Learning to filter, sort, and join data from multiple tables.
  4. Advanced Data Analysis - Mastering aggregate functions and groupings for detailed insights.
  5. Automation with Stored Procedures - Writing and using stored procedures for repetitive database tasks.
  6. Data Visualization with Views - Creating and querying views to simplify complex queries.
  7. Practical Project Work - Applying your skills to real-world datasets and scenarios.
  8. Final Assessment - A capstone project that will test your comprehensive understanding of SQL and T-SQL within Microsoft SQL Server.

Your Future with SQL:

Upon completion of this course, you'll be well-equipped to embark on a new career path or enhance your current role with advanced data management skills. The demand for SQL professionals is not just growing; it's an essential part of the digital ecosystem across all industries.

Enroll Now and Transform Your Career! 💡

Embark on this journey to master Microsoft SQL from scratch and become a key player in the world of data. With our hands-on, practical approach to learning, you'll be ready to take on real-world challenges and make a significant impact in your career. Sign up today and unlock the power of data with SQL! 🗝️


Microsoft SQL  from scratch  - Beginner to Expert - Screenshot_01Microsoft SQL  from scratch  - Beginner to Expert - Screenshot_02Microsoft SQL  from scratch  - Beginner to Expert - Screenshot_03Microsoft SQL  from scratch  - Beginner to Expert - Screenshot_04

Our review

Course Review: "Introduction to T-SQL"

Overall Rating: 4.5/5


  • Quality of Material: The course materials are of very good quality, with comprehensive explanations that cater to beginners with no prior knowledge of T-SQL.

  • Instructor's Performance: The instructor is highly commended for their good manners and clear articulation, making the content easy to understand. Their tone and mode of delivery have been well received by the learners.

  • Course Structure: The course starts from scratch and covers a range of topics related to T-SQL in a clear and methodical manner. It has been appreciated for its step-by-step approach.

  • Language Proficiency: The instructor speaks with a high level of comprehensibility, and their slow pace allows learners to grasp the material better. Some learners found the pace perfect, while others had the option to speed up the playback as needed.


  • Outdated Content & Repetition: Some recent reviews mention that the course content is slightly outdated. Additionally, there are concerns about repetitive explanations at the beginning of each video, which could be more concise to avoid redundancy.

  • Scope for Advanced Topics: While the course aims to cater to beginners, there is a noticeable gap in the course material for advanced topics such as subqueries, data types and conversions, joining multiple tables, and writing complete scripts.

  • Practical Application Lacking: The course could benefit from more practical examples that require learners to apply their knowledge to more complex scenarios, including joining several databases and organizing longer code blocks.

  • Redundancy and Pacing Issues: Some learners found the videos to be overly long due to redundant information at the start of each video and an excess of empty time at the end. This has been a recurring complaint, suggesting that edits could improve the efficiency of the course.

Additional Notes:

  • Course Completeneness: Despite the suggestions for improvement, it's important to note that the course does cover a range of beginner topics related to T-SQL and is generally perceived as high-quality content.

  • Language Consideration: The English used by the instructor is suitable for learners with varying levels of language proficiency, as it is clear and articulate, allowing for a better understanding of the technical content.

In conclusion, this course is highly recommended for those starting out with T-SQL, with the caveat that it serves as an introductory tool rather than an advanced-level training program. With some improvements to streamline content and enhance practical application, this course could cater more effectively to learners of various skill levels.



Microsoft SQL  from scratch  - Beginner to Expert - Price chart


Microsoft SQL  from scratch  - Beginner to Expert - Ratings chart

Enrollment distribution

Microsoft SQL  from scratch  - Beginner to Expert - Distribution chart
udemy ID
course created date
course indexed date
course submited by